Ambassadors

Our Ambassadors are innovative leaders who are passionate about the African agricultural landscape and committed to the growth of the African agri-food sector. They share the African Food Changemakers vision of a flourishing, sustainable and just food system in Africa.

Together with our Team and Board of Directors, the African Food Changemakers Ambassadors are determined to contribute to our mission of driving profitable and sustainable growth of the African agriculture and food landscapes by attracting, empowering, equipping, connecting and celebrating over 1 Million dynamic and innovative young African agri-food entrepreneurs. across the continent for the transformation of Africa’s agricultural landscape.

Ngozi Sarah Rowland-Onuegwunwoke

CEO, SEM Foods & Spices | Co-Founder, Divinesachy Enterprise | Founder, Brandpreneur Mentorship Foundation

Ngozi Sarah Rowland-Onuegwunwoke is a seasoned entrepreneur, business coach, and passionate advocate for women’s economic empowerment and food security. With an MBA and a first degree in agricultural economics from the University of Ibadan, she combines deep academic insight with practical business leadership.

She is the CEO of Safi Event Managers and SEM Foods & Spices, a healthy food processing company based in Abuja. She also co-founded Divinesachy Enterprise, focused on tackling food insecurity in Nigeria. Ngozi is the Deputy Hub Lead (North Central) for the Scaling Up Nutrition Business Network (SBN), Regional Ambassador for African Food Changemakers, and Lead for the Conversations for Change (C4C) Alumni Network.

Through her Brandpreneur Mentorship Foundation, she has supported hundreds of youths and entrepreneurs with capacity-building programs, mentorship, and financial empowerment. Ngozi is a certified risk manager, an award-winning social innovator, and a recognized voice in Africa’s agribusiness and entrepreneurship space. She was named Winner of the Motherland Award (Enterprise Category, 2021), Finalist in the African Women in Agribusiness Awards (Role Model Category, 2023), and most recently, Winner of the Innovative Agric-Business Leadership Award (2024).

A devoted Christian, wife, and mother, Ngozi continues to inspire as a mentor, public speaker, and builder of sustainable business communities across Africa.
